When beauty beckons : theological ethics of Filipino aesthetics / Jose M. De Mesa, Rebecca G. Cacho.

Contents:
Foreword to the series.--Introduction.--Chapter 1. Kapag ganda ang pag-uusapan: sensitivity to the "beautiful" as Filipino moral sensibility.--Chapter 2. Hesus: ang lubos na kaaya-ayang mukha ng kagandahang-loob.--Chapter 3. Living beautifully: responding to the call of the kingdom.--Chapter 4. As beautiful images of god: an invitation to be human.--Chapter 5. Maganda ba?: discerning the humanly beautiful.--Glossary.
Summary: This book is our attempt to respond to the call of Vatican II to contextualize the Gospel. Our authors introduce us to the task of doing theology using three conversation partners and putting them in a mutual critical correlation contemporary experience, cultural reality, and religious tradition.
